Abstract
The utility model discloses a paper cutter which comprises a motor, a rack, a feeding device arranged on the rack, a paper pressing device arranged on the feeding device, a paper cutter belt tool arranged on the rack and a discharging channel arranged on the rack. The feeding device, the paper pressing device, the paper cutter belt tool and the discharging channel are all connected with a power device, the feeding device and the discharging device are located on an identical line, and the feeding device is connected with the rack in a sliding mode. The paper cutter has the advantages of being simple in structure and high in transfer efficiency.

Background technology
At present, paper cutter can cut out the paper of multiple length specification, is delivered to the packing machine of subsequent processing after paper cutter cuts paper, and packing machine is packed the paper of certain orientation.In the paper cutter course of work, feed arrangement will be put in order the buttress paper and be fed forward, after the inductor induction, feed arrangement stops to be fed forward paper, then under the control action of controller to vertical forward direction motion, move to paper cutter band cutter place, paper cutter band cutter cuts off paper.The paper that cuts is transported to subsequent processing, because packing machine can only be packed the paper of feed arrangement direction of advance unanimity, so after the paper after above-mentioned paper cutter band cutter cuts needs half-twist, pack again, therefore, it is lower to be sent to the efficient of packing machine behind the paper cutter cut paper.

The specific embodiment
Below in conjunction with accompanying drawing the utility model is described in further detail.
With reference to Fig. 1 and Fig. 3: paper cutter comprises power set 2, frame 1, is located at feed arrangement 3 on the frame 1, is located at paper-weight 4 on the feed arrangement 3, is located at the paper cutter band cutter 5 on the frame 1 and is located at tapping channel 6 on the frame 1.Feed arrangement 3, paper-weight 4, paper cutter band cutter 5 and tapping channel 6 all are connected with power set 2 by belt, and feed arrangement 3 is located along the same line with tapping channel 6, and feed arrangement 3 is slidingly connected with frame 1.Frame 1 is connected by slide rail 11 with feed arrangement 3, and slide rail 11 is located on the frame 1, and feed arrangement 3 is located on the slide rail 11.Slide rail 11 is connected with frame 1 by bolt, the corresponding chute 34 that is provided with slide rail 11 junctions of feed arrangement 3.
Power set 2 comprise that first motor 21 and second motor, 22, the first motor 21 are connected with feed arrangement 3, and second motor 22 is connected with paper cutter band cutter 5, tapping channel 6 and feed arrangement 3.
With reference to Fig. 2: feed arrangement 3 comprises first feeding-passage 31 and second feeding-passage 32, second feeding-passage 32 is between first feeding-passage 31 and tapping channel 6, and the horizontal range of first feeding-passage 31 and second feeding-passage 32 is greater than paper cutter band cutter 5 thickness.
Paper cutter also comprises inductor 7, and inductor 7 is installed on first feeding-passage 31, and inductor 7 is installed in first feeding-passage 31 end adjacent with second feeding-passage.
Paper cutter comprises that also PLC8(Programmable Logic Controller is the FPGA controller), PLC8 is connected with second motor 22 with first motor 21.Paper cutter of the present utility model in use, the parameter of PLC8 is set according to the length dimension of required paper, thereby the rotation of control motor 2, and then the velocity of rotation of the control feed arrangement 3, paper-weight 4, paper cutter band cutter 5 and the tapping channel 6 that are connected with motor 2.
Feed arrangement 3 is provided with first adjusting rod 9, paper-weight 4 is provided with second adjusting rod 10, be respectively equipped with regulating handle 12 on first adjusting rod 9 and second adjusting rod 10, first adjusting rod 9 is connected with second feeding-passage 32 with first feeding-passage 31 respectively by bolt, and second adjusting rod 10 is connected with paper-weight 4 by bolt.Regulate the height of feed arrangement 3 and paper-weight 4 by regulating regulating handle 12.
Tapping channel 6 is provided with first baffle plate 61 and second baffle 62, first baffle plate 61 parallels with second baffle 62, distance between first baffle plate 61 and second feeding-passage 32 is less than the distance between second baffle 62 and second feeding-passage 32, and second baffle 62 and paper cutter band cutter 5 are positioned at the same side of frame 1.
Be provided with first conveyer belt 33 in the feed arrangement 3, be provided with second conveyer belt 63 in the tapping channel 6.First conveyer belt 33 and second conveyer belt 63 and second motor 22 are connected with belt 24 on being set in power transmission shaft 23 by power transmission shaft 23, and first conveyer belt 33 and second conveyer belt 63 are set on the power transmission shaft 23.
Paper cutter of the present utility model is mainly used in the cutting of toilet paper, and cutting yardage scope is 100~200mm.Paper cutter in use, whole buttress paper is entered by first feeding-passage 31, PLC8 controls second motor 22 and rotates, second motor 22 drives power transmission shaft 23 and rotates, and then drive 33 transmissions of first conveyer belt, make paper move forward gradually on first conveyer belt 33, paper-weight 4 is pressed paper tight and smooth.When paper advanced to inductor 7, paper contact induction device 7 after inductor 7 inductions, was sent to PLC8 with the signal after the induction.PLC8 is by control second motor 22, second motor 22 stops operating, thereby power transmission shaft 23 stops operating, and then first conveyer belt 33 stop paper and be fed forward, simultaneously, PLC8 controls first motor 21 and rotates, thereby feed arrangement 3 is in 11 motions of the drive lower edge of first motor 21 slide rail.When feed arrangement 3 moved to the position of paper cutter band cutter 5, paper cutter band cutter 5 cut off paper.After paper cuts off, feed arrangement 3 is back to initial position along slide rail 11 under the effect of first motor 21, first motor 21 stops operating under the control of PLC8 then, second motor 22 is rotated further under the control of PLC8, first conveyer belt 33 and second conveyer belt 63 continue transmission, paper after second feeding-passage 32 will cut is sent to tapping channel 6, and tapping channel 6 is sent to subsequent processing with paper.When the needed length of paper during greater than second feeding-passage 32, the paper after cutting drops on the frame 1 between second feeding-passage 32 and second feeding-passage 32 and the second baffle 62, by second feeding-passage 32 with paper sheet delivery to tapping channel 6.
